Quick recap: how to curve text in adobe illustrator. select the text tool and type your text. go to the object menu, select envelope distort, then make with warp. adjust the curve of your text with the bend slider. use the type on a path tool to wrap text around a circle or any shape. use the pen tool to create a custom path and type along it. Make a copy: select the circle and alt drag (windows) | opt drag (mac) to make a copy – position it out of the way we are going to need it later. type on a path tool: select the type on a path tool from the toolbar. add the top text: click on the circle where you want the wording on the top of the circle to start.
